The principle features of the Bhote Koshi-5 Hydroelectric Project are summarized below. |
|
|
|
| Location |
Sindhupalchowk District (90 km north-east of Kathmandu) |
| Name of River |
Bhote Koshi |
| Type of Scheme |
Simple Run-of-River |
| Catchment area at Intake Site |
2300 km2 |
| Discharge at 90% Exceedance |
16.2 m3/s |
| Design Discharge |
36.5 m3/s |
| Compensation Flow |
1.7 m3/s |
| Mean annual flow |
81.7 m3/s |
| Design Flood (1 in 100 years – Return Period) |
1660 m3/s |
| Gross head |
150 m |
| Diversion Structure |
Simple Weir |
| Intake |
Side Intake Type |
| Desander |
Surface, Duffor Type |
| Headrace Tunnel Length |
About 6200 m |
| Surge Tank |
Restricted Orifice Type (RCC Lined) |
| Penstock Type |
Steel Lined Surface |
| Type or Powerhouse |
Surface |
| Size ( L x B x H) |
28.2 m x 11.0 m x 20.0 m |
| Turbines Type |
Franscis |
| Design Discharge |
36.5 m3/sec (2*18.25m3/sec) |
| Number of Turbines |
2 Nos. |
| Tailrace Canal Length |
50 m |
| Installed Capacity |
46 MW |
| Average Annual Energy |
329.34 GWh |
| Firm Energy |
178.42 GWh |
| Secondary Energy |
150.92 GWh |
| Swithcyard |
Outdoor Type with transformer gallery |
| Access Road Length |
4 km. |
| Transmission Line |
2 km (Sunkoshi sub-station) |
| Project Cost |
94 Million US$ |
| B/C Ration |
1.43 |
| EIRR |
14.48% |
| FIRR |
17.93% |
| Specific Energy Cost |
3.59 Usc/kWh |
